Red Velvet Crinkle Cookies
Ingredients:
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1/3 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1 1/4 cups granulated s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 tablespoon red food coloring
- 1/2 cup powdered sugar
Instructions:
Preheat your oven to 350F 175C and line a baking sheet with parchment paper
In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, baking soda, and salt
In a large bowl, beat the softened butter and granulated sugar until creamy and smooth
Add the e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ition
Stir in the vanilla extract and red food coloring
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ined
Cover the cookie dough with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 2 hours
Place the powdered sugar in a small bowl
Roll the chilled cookie dough into 1-inch balls, then coat each ball generously with powdered sugar
Arrange the coated cookie dough balls on the prepared baking sheet, leaving some space between each cookie
Bake in the preheated oven for 10-12 minutes, or until the cookies have crinkled and set around the edges
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heet for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ely
